
Research positions in higher education refer to roles dedicated to conducting scientific investigations, experiments, and scholarly inquiries to generate new knowledge. In India, these jobs are pivotal in universities, IITs (Indian Institutes of Technology), IISc (Indian Institute of Science), and national labs. The meaning of a research position encompasses everything from data collection and analysis to publishing findings in peer-reviewed journals. Unlike teaching-focused roles, research jobs prioritize innovation and discovery, often funded by government agencies.
These positions have evolved significantly since India's independence. The Council of Scientific and Industrial Research (CSIR), established in 1942, laid the foundation, but the post-1950s expansion of IITs and the Green Revolution in the 1960s amplified research needs. Today, with India's tech boom, research in AI, biotech, and renewables is surging.
Research professionals design experiments, analyze data using tools like MATLAB or Python, collaborate on projects, and write grant proposals. In Indian contexts, they often work on national priorities like sustainable energy or public health, contributing to reports and patents. Daily tasks include literature reviews, fieldwork, and presenting at conferences like those by the Indian Science Congress.
To secure research jobs in India, candidates need specific academic qualifications. A Master's degree in a relevant field with qualifications like CSIR-UGC NET, GATE, or ICMR-JRF is standard for entry-level. For advanced roles, a PhD is mandatory.
Research focus varies but demands expertise in areas like nanotechnology or climate science, aligned with India's R&D goals. Preferred experience includes 1-2 publications in Q1 journals and prior project work.

Junior Research Fellow (JRF): Entry-level fellowship for postgraduates, providing stipend and research training for up to 5 years towards PhD.
Senior Research Fellow (SRF): Advanced stage after JRF, requiring progress in thesis or projects.
Postdoctoral Fellowship: Temporary role post-PhD for independent research, e.g., National Postdoctoral Fellowship (NPDF) by SERB.
GATE: Graduate Aptitude Test in Engineering, qualifying exam for research funding in technical fields.
